One way that some businesses are accomplishing this is by using outplacement firms to assist with transitioning employees out of the company. outplacement firms provide a wide range of services to both employees and employers, making the process of downsizing or restructuring much smoother and more efficient.
outplacement firms specialize in helping employees who have been laid off or let go find new job opportunities. These firms work with individuals to improve their resumes, develop new job search strategies, and provide career counseling to help them navigate the job market. Additionally, outplacement firms often offer workshops and training programs to help employees sharpen their skills and stay competitive in their field.
For employers, outplacement firms provide a valuable service by helping to maintain morale within the company during a period of transition. By providing employees with resources and support as they search for new job opportunities, companies can show that they value their employees and want to help them succeed, even if they are no longer able to do so within the organization.
outplacement firms also help companies protect their brand and reputation by handling the delicate process of employee termination with care and professionalism. By providing employees with outplacement services, companies can minimize the risk of legal issues or negative publicity that can arise from layoffs or terminations.
